The rise of Samantha as lady superstar

Indian film industry (especially Telugu film industry) has always been a male dominating one. Telugu film fans revere their heroes like demigods. Initially Telugu film industry started as a female centric industry where yesteryear heroines (black and white era) used to charge more than heroes. Slowly it’s changed to male centric industry by the time of eastman color films.

Vijaya Shanti was the first heroine with lady superstar tag in the age of color cinema with films like Karthavyam. These were heroine centric films and it doesn’t matter who the lover/husband of heroine is. After that, it was Anushka who made a name for herself as star with Arundhati and Bhagmathi.

After Vijaya Shanti and Anushka, there is again a void as no films are made with star heroine as central subject. Samantha in her first attempt at such films has worked for Oh Baby film where her role and her performance form the crux of the film. She pulled it off with such a command that Oh Baby went on to become a huge grosser. It now collects a gross of Rs. 35 crores in 2 weeks.
